Avatar for the KittyCAD user
KittyCAD
modeling-app
BlogDocsChangelog

Make kcl-lib usable internally

#10724Merged
Comparing
push-mxrtsuynruwm
(
d7691eb
) with
main
(
837055d
)
CodSpeed Performance Gauge
0%
Untouched
167
Skipped
93

Benchmarks

260 total
mock_execute_mike_stress_test_program
rust/kcl-lib/benches/compiler_benchmark_criterion.rs::benches::bench_mock_warmed_up
CodSpeed Performance Gauge
+1%
797.8 ms787.6 ms
recast_mike_stress_test_program
rust/kcl-lib/benches/compiler_benchmark_criterion.rs::benches::recast
CodSpeed Performance Gauge
+1%
2.7 ms2.7 ms
parse_pipe
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::pipe
CodSpeed Performance Gauge
0%
1.8 ms1.8 ms
parse_contra-rotor
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::contra-rotor
CodSpeed Performance Gauge
0%
194.7 µs194.5 µs
parse_pipe-with-bend
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::pipe-with-bend
CodSpeed Performance Gauge
0%
2.5 ms2.5 ms
digest_math
rust/kcl-lib/benches/digest_benchmark.rs::benches::bench_digest
CodSpeed Performance Gauge
0%
1.6 ms1.6 ms
parse_socket-head-cap-screw
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::socket-head-cap-screw
CodSpeed Performance Gauge
0%
4.8 ms4.8 ms
parse_flange
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::flange
CodSpeed Performance Gauge
0%
4.8 ms4.8 ms
parse_thermal-block-insert
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::thermal-block-insert
CodSpeed Performance Gauge
0%
5.2 ms5.2 ms
parse_coilover-assembly
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::coilover-assembly
CodSpeed Performance Gauge
0%
518.8 µs518.6 µs
parse_cycloidal-gear
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::cycloidal-gear
CodSpeed Performance Gauge
0%
6.3 ms6.2 ms
parse_v-block
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::v-block
CodSpeed Performance Gauge
0%
7.4 ms7.4 ms
parse_pipe-elbow-90deg
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::pipe-elbow-90deg
CodSpeed Performance Gauge
0%
7.3 ms7.3 ms
parse_parametric-shelf-unit
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::parametric-shelf-unit
CodSpeed Performance Gauge
0%
7.1 ms7.1 ms
parse_car-wheel-assembly
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::car-wheel-assembly
CodSpeed Performance Gauge
0%
718.7 µs718.5 µs
parse_c-shape-solid
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::c-shape-solid
CodSpeed Performance Gauge
0%
7.8 ms7.8 ms
parse_hex-nut-with-chamfer
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::hex-nut-with-chamfer
CodSpeed Performance Gauge
0%
14 ms14 ms
parse_cold-plate
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::cold-plate
CodSpeed Performance Gauge
0%
11 ms11 ms
parse_usb-c
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::usb-c
CodSpeed Performance Gauge
0%
13.7 ms13.7 ms
parse_snowman
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::snowman
CodSpeed Performance Gauge
0%
18.7 ms18.7 ms
digest_mike_stress_test
rust/kcl-lib/benches/digest_benchmark.rs::benches::bench_digest
CodSpeed Performance Gauge
0%
27.3 ms27.3 ms
digest_big_kitt
rust/kcl-lib/benches/digest_benchmark.rs::benches::bench_digest
CodSpeed Performance Gauge
0%
7.9 ms7.9 ms
parse_curtain-wall-anchor-plate
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::curtain-wall-anchor-plate
CodSpeed Performance Gauge
0%
26 ms26 ms
parse_pipe-manifold
rust/kcl-lib/benches/benchmark_kcl_samples.rs::benches::run_benchmarks::pipe-manifold
CodSpeed Performance Gauge
0%
22.4 ms22.4 ms

Commits

Click on a commit to change the comparison range
Base
main
837055d
+0.01%
Make kcl-lib usable internally
d7691eb
4 hours ago
by iterion
© 2026 CodSpeed Technology
Home Terms Privacy Docs